Chicago: A. C. McClurg and Company, 1890 Book. Very Good. Hardcover. 12mo - over 6¾" - 7¾" tall. book is tight with no markings, previous owners name on back paste down and half title page, some tanning to page edges, board edges have bumping and rubbing along with some fraying, boards have mild rubbing and soiling.
